Large internal memory in digital cameras not to become mainstream |
|
|
Viewing that the Sony Cyber-shot DSC-T2 and DSC-G1 digital cameras are equipped with 4GB and 2GB, respectively, of internal NAND flash memory, Taiwan-based ODM/OEMs of digital cameras generally feel that such built-in memory capacities are unlikely to become mainstream because of the additional costs.
